Acknowledgements. List of contributors. 1: Cross-disciplines, Cross-cultures: the Environment as Social Construction, Graham Humphrys, Michael Williams. 2: Environmentalism qua Environmental Non-Government Organisations and the Contested Remapping of British Columbia's Forests, Roger Hayter. 3: Re-Negotiating Science in Protected Areas: Grizzly Bear Conservation in the Southwest Yukon, Douglas Clark, D. Scott Slocombe. 4: The Moorlands of England and Wales: Histories and Narratives, Ian G. Simmons. 5: Exploration Literature and the Canadian Environment: From Way-Finding to Ways of Representation and Reading, Wayne K.D. Davies. 6: Changing Public Participation and the Environment of Swansea East, Graham Humphrys. 7: Sustaining Local Riverine Environments: the River Valleys Committee in Calgary, Alberta, Canada, Dianne Draper. 8: A Picnic in March: Media Coverage of Climate Change and Public Opinion in the United Kingdom, Tammy Speers. 9: Challenging the Negative Critique of Landscape, Robert A. Newell. 10: Threatened Environments, Atrophying Cultures, Lacklustre Policies, Colin H. Williams. 11: Sustaining Arctic Visions, Values and Ecosystems: Writing Inuit Identity, Reading Inuit Art in Cape Dorset, Nunavut, Nancy C. Doubleday. 12: Cultivating a New Cattle Culture: Lifelong Learning and Pasture Land Management, Ian Maclachlan, Nancy G. Bateman, Thomas R.R. Johnston. 13: Environmental Education and Lifelong Learning: Awareness to Action, Michael Williams. Index.
